Siapkan terlebih dahulu secangkir kopi dan beberapa batang rokok kawan ^_^ sambil kita belajar bareng-bareng mengenai CRUD Laravel dengan ajax menggunakan datatables...
Pertama kita install
terlebih dahulu sebuah project laravel
, disini menggunakan versi 5.8
Tunggu sampe proses install
selesai..
Kedua kita setting di .env
untuk database nya sendiri, untuk contoh pada kasus ini kita menggunakan nama database crud
Ketiga kita buat model
sekaligus migration
dan controller
nya
Keempat kita harus membuat untuk routes
nya
kelima kita jalankan terlebih dahulu php artisan serve
diterminal, apakah project yang sudah kita buat berhasil apa tidak
Setelah itu kita akses <http://127.0.0.1:8000>
jika berhasil maka tampilan akan seperti ini
keenam setelah kita membuat migration
untuk database
nya, kita isi sesuai dengan kebutuhan tablenya
public function up()
{
Schema::create('cruds', function (Blueprint $table) {
$table->bigIncrements('id');
$table->string('name');
$table->timestamps();
});
}
pada kasus ini kita menambahkan column name
pada schema table migration
nya, setelah itu kita migrate
PS C:\wamp64\www\crud> php artisan migrate
Migration table created successfully.
Migrating: 2014_10_12_000000_create_users_table
Migrated: 2014_10_12_000000_create_users_table (0.8 seconds)
Migrating: 2014_10_12_100000_create_password_resets_table
Migrated: 2014_10_12_100000_create_password_resets_table (0.74 seconds)
Migrating: 2020_11_14_033228_create_cruds_table
Migrated: 2020_11_14_033228_create_cruds_table (0.36 seconds)
PS C:\wamp64\www\crud>
cek apakah didalam database crud
yang sudah kita migrate
apakah berhasil, jika berhasil tampilan nya kurang lebih seperti gambar dibawah ini
Bersambung ... ^_^
Kita lanjut part2 nya, apa saja yang dibutuhkan dalam pembuatan crud
yang akan kita bahas pada tulisan kali ini, seperti Yajra DataTables package
dan
laravelcollective
bagaimana cara menginstall nya karena kita membutuhkan nya dalam kasus ini
Terimakasih sebelumnya...
Comments